SummarySupernova simulations to date have assumed that during core collapse electron captures (EC) occur dominantly on free protons, while captures on heavy nuclei are Pauli-blocked and are ignored. Using microscopic calculations we show that the EC rates on heavy nuclei are large enough that, in contrast to previous assumptions, electron capture on nuclei dominates over capture on free protons. This leads to significant changes in core collapse simulations.
